Terry's Late Goal Lifts Women's Soccer over Sewanee

SEWANEE, Tenn. -- After a goal in the final minutes of the match, the Covenant women's soccer team took the lead to defeat Sewanee 1-0 at Puett Field on Tuesday night.

The Lady Scots improve to 2-1, while the Lady Tigers drop to 1-3-1. This marks Covenant's first win over Sewanee since 2012.

Covenant's one and only goal came in the 87th minute from senior Ruth Terry, her second of the season and 13th of her career.

Covenant would make that score stand over the final minutes as Sewanee looked to tie the score. Sewanee's Mary Frank took a shot on goal in the 89th minute, but Covenant keeper Rachel Lemay made the save to preserve the victory.

The Lady Scots had three shots on goal, all of which were taken by Terry. Sewanee took six shots on goal, but Lemay saved all six. Lemay now has 15 saves through three games. Tigers keeper Savannah Williams made two saves in the first half, but Olivia Glascoe, who came in as goalie for the second half, allowed one goal with no saves. 

After taking twice as many shots as Agnes Scott in Saturday loss, Covenant was outshot 12-5 on Tuesday but still came out on top. Terry took four shots, while Frank led Sewanee with four attempts.

UP NEXT

Covenant will open USA South play on Friday against Mary Baldwin at Scotland yard. Kickoff is set for 4:30 p.m.
